Common Questions

What type of cream cheese should I use?

Full-fat cream cheese gives the creamiest texture and best flavor. Any reputable brand will work, but avoid reduced‑fat varieties for the smoothest filling.

Where can I find egg roll wrappers?

Egg roll wrappers are usually in the refrigerated or produce section of larger grocery stores. If you can’t find them there, check an Asian market.

Do I need fresh lemon juice?

Fresh lemon juice is ideal, but bottled lemon juice will also work in small amounts to add a subtle tang to the filling.

What toppings work well?

Besides the cinnamon-sugar coating, try drizzling chocolate or caramel, dusting powdered sugar, or serving with diced strawberries or a berry sauce.

Recipe Notes & Tips

  • Substitute lime juice for lemon if that’s what you have; it adds a pleasant tang.
  • Line a paper plate with paper towels to drain excess oil after frying so the egg rolls stay crisp without being greasy.
  • To reheat leftovers, pop them in an air fryer for a minute or two to crisp the exterior again.

Cheesecake Egg Rolls — Ingredients

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 3 1/2 Tbsp sugar (for the filling)
  • 1/2 tsp lemon juice
  • 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• Egg roll wrappers
  • Water for sealing wrappers
  • 1 cup sugar + 2 Tbsp cinnamon (for coating)
  • Oil for frying
  • Optional toppings: caramel, chocolate, chopped strawberries, powdered sugar

Instructions

  1. Preheat 2 inches of oil in a large pot to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a stand mixer or with a hand mixer, beat the cream cheese, 3 1/2 Tbsp sugar, lemon juice, vanilla, and salt until smooth, scraping the bowl as needed.
  3. Place an egg roll wrapper with a corner pointing toward you. Spoon about 2 Tbsp of filling near the corner, fold the bottom corner up over the filling, fold the two side corners toward the center, brush the top corner with water, and roll to seal. Repeat with remaining wrappers.
  4. Mix 1 cup sugar and 2 Tbsp cinnamon in a shallow bowl and set aside.
  5. Carefully fry 3–4 egg rolls at a time in the hot oil for about 2 minutes or until golden and crisp. Drain on paper towels, then roll each warm egg roll in the cinnamon-sugar mixture to coat.
  6. Serve warm with your choice of toppings or dipping sauces.
